Antologi Atita, Wartamana, Anagata: Past, Present, and Future is a compilation of short stories curated from Emerging UWRF writers spanning the years 2008 to 2022. As the Festival commemorates its 20th Anniversary, the intention is to reintroduce previously published short stories through re-curation. This year’s anthology book serves as a retrospective, showcasing the Festival’s contribution to the growth of Indonesian literature by promoting gifted young authors. Additionally, it includes a new short story by an Emerging 2022 writer who participated in a writing workshop with Cynthia Dewi Oka.
